Description

Benzo[B]Tellurophene is a high-purity organotellurium compound with the CAS registry number 272-35-5. This specialized heterocyclic compound serves as a critical building block in advanced materials science and organic synthesis, valued for its unique electronic properties derived from the tellurium atom. It is primarily utilized by researchers and manufacturers in the fields of organic electronics, semiconductor research, and as a precursor for novel catalysts and ligands.

Application

  • Organic Semiconductor Research: A key precursor for the development of novel p-type organic semiconductors and charge-transport materials.
  • OLED/PLED Fabrication: Used in the synthesis of emissive or electron-transport layers for organic light-emitting diodes (OLEDs) and polymer LEDs.
  • Catalyst & Ligand Synthesis: Serves as a foundational structure for creating specialized organotellurium catalysts and coordinating ligands in transition metal chemistry.
  • Material Science: Employed in the research and development of advanced polymeric materials and conductive polymers with tailored properties.
  • Pharmaceutical Intermediates: Acts as a sophisticated synthetic intermediate in the discovery and development of new active pharmaceutical ingredients (APIs).
  • Academic & Industrial R&D: A valuable reagent for fundamental studies in heterocyclic and organometallic chemistry across global research institutions.

Basic Information

Product Name Benzo[B]Tellurophene
CAS No. 272-35-5
Molecular Formula C8H6Te
Molecular Weight 229.73 g/mol
Synonyms Benzotellurophene; 1-Benzotellurophene; Benzo[b]tellurophene; Tellurophene, 2,3-dihydro-; 2,3-Dihydrotellurophene; 272-35-5; Telluraindene; Benzo[b]tellurophen (alternative spelling)

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at room temperature (15-25°C). This compound is light-sensitive (store away from light) and should be handled under an inert atmosphere for long-term stability. Keep away from strong oxidizing agents.
